# Introduction to Essential Skills in Service Level Management

The Professional Certificate in Service Level Management: Governance and Compliance focuses on developing a robust skill set that is crucial for managing SLAs effectively. These skills include:

1. Regulatory Compliance: Understanding and adhering to industry regulations and standards is paramount. This includes knowledge of GDPR, HIPAA, and other relevant compliance frameworks.

2. Risk Management: Identifying, assessing, and mitigating risks associated with service delivery is essential. This involves developing risk mitigation strategies and contingency plans.

3. Service Level Agreement (SLA) Management: Crafting, negotiating, and managing SLAs ensures that service providers meet agreed-upon standards. This includes monitoring performance metrics and ensuring compliance.

4. Governance Frameworks: Implementing governance frameworks such as COBIT, ITIL, and ISO 27001 helps in maintaining high standards of service delivery and compliance.

# Best Practices for Effective Governance and Compliance

Implementing best practices is key to successful governance and compliance in service level management. Here are some practical insights:

1. Clear Communication: Effective communication between stakeholders is vital. Regular updates and transparent reporting ensure that all parties are aligned with the SLA objectives.

2. Data-Driven Decision Making: Leveraging data analytics to monitor performance metrics and identify areas for improvement. Tools like dashboards and performance reports provide real-time insights.

3. Continuous Improvement: Adopting a culture of continuous improvement through regular audits, reviews, and feedback loops. This ensures that governance and compliance standards are consistently met.

4. Training and Development: Investing in continuous training and development for staff to stay updated with the latest compliance requirements and governance practices.

# The Role of Technology in Governance and Compliance

Technology plays a pivotal role in enhancing governance and compliance in service level management. Here are some ways technology can be leveraged:

1. Automated Compliance Tools: Tools that automate compliance monitoring and reporting, reducing the risk of human error and ensuring timely compliance.

2. Data Analytics: Advanced analytics tools that provide insights into performance metrics and identify areas for improvement.

3. Cloud-Based Solutions: Cloud-based platforms that offer scalable and secure solutions for managing SLAs and compliance.

4. Artificial Intelligence (AI): AI-powered systems that can predict potential compliance issues and suggest corrective actions.
